Around Monteith ...

The largest community within a 50 mile [80 km] radius is Savannah. It lies just southeast of Monteith. Savannah has a population of 144,000 people.<1>.

The next largest community is Hilton Head Island (SC). It is located about 26 miles [ km] to the east of Monteith and has a population of 39,600 people.

Chatham County ...

Monteith is located in Chatham County<4>.

The following counties adjoin and form the boundaries of Chatham County: Bryan, Effingham & Jasper (SC).
